当前位置:首页 > 行业资讯 > CDN加速 > 正文内容

提升网站性能的关键页面加速与CDN技术的应用

5天前CDN加速280

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


提升网站性能的关键在于页面加速与CDN(内容分发网络)技术的应用,页面加速通过优化代码、减少HTTP请求和压缩资源等方式,有效降低加载时间,CDN则通过在全球各地部署服务器,将静态资源缓存到离用户最近的节点,大幅减少延迟,提高访问速度,两者结合不仅能改善用户体验,还能增强搜索引擎排名,确保网站在竞争激烈的数字环境中保持优势。

页面加速是指通过一系列优化技术手段,显著提升网页内容从服务器传输至用户浏览器的速度,从而让用户能够更快速地访问所需信息,常见的页面加速方法包括但不限于压缩文件大小、减少HTTP请求数量、启用缓存机制等,这些措施不仅可以大幅缩短网页加载时间,还能有效改善用户的整体浏览体验。

页面加速的具体方法:

  1. 压缩文件
    对CSS、JavaScript等资源进行压缩处理,去除不必要的空格、注释等内容,以减小文件体积,从而加快下载速度。

  2. 减少HTTP请求次数
    合并多个CSS或JS文件为一个文件,或者使用CSS Sprites技术将多张图片整合成一张大图,减少浏览器发起的HTTP请求数量,缩短页面加载时间。

  3. 启用缓存机制
    利用浏览器缓存、服务器端缓存等方式存储已访问过的资源,下次访问时直接从本地读取,避免重复下载,进一步提升访问效率。

  4. 异步加载资源
    对于非关键性脚本,采用异步加载方式,确保主要页面元素优先展示给用户,避免因等待脚本加载而导致页面延迟显示。

  5. 启用Gzip压缩
    对HTML、CSS、JavaScript等文本文件启用Gzip压缩功能,在不影响数据完整性的前提下大幅缩减文件大小,加快传输速度。


CDN的作用及工作原理

分发网络(CDN)是一种分布式网络架构,通过在全球范围内部署多个节点,存储并高效分发静态内容,如图像、视频、CSS文件等,当用户访问某个网站时,请求会被导向距离用户最近的一个CDN节点,而不是直接连接到原始服务器,这种方式不仅减少了网络延迟,还减轻了主服务器的压力,提高了响应速度。

CDN的工作流程:

  1. 用户向浏览器发出请求;
  2. 浏览器向DNS解析器查询目标域名对应的IP地址;
  3. DNS解析器返回最近的CDN节点地址;
  4. 浏览器向该CDN节点发送请求;
  5. CDN节点检查本地缓存是否已有用户所需的资源;
  6. 如果存在,则直接返回给用户;如果不存在,则从源站获取资源并保存到本地缓存后再返回给用户。

一些高级的CDN服务还支持智能路由算法,可以根据实时网络状况动态调整数据传输路径,确保最优的服务质量。


如何选择合适的CDN提供商

随着市场需求的增长和技术的发展,市场上出现了众多提供CDN服务的公司,企业在选择合作伙伴时应综合考虑以下几个方面:

  1. 覆盖范围
    全球覆盖面越广越好,尤其是针对国际化业务的企业来说,拥有广泛的全球节点可以更好地满足不同地区用户的需求。

  2. 服务质量
    查看提供商的历史记录和服务评价,了解其稳定性、可用性和技术支持能力,确保在高峰期也能保持良好的性能表现。

  3. 价格体系
    根据自身预算制定合理的方案,并注意是否存在隐藏费用,透明的价格结构有助于避免后续的财务问题。

  4. 定制化选项
    部分企业可能需要特定的功能或集成,因此选择支持灵活配置的供应商非常重要,确保CDN提供商能够满足企业的个性化需求。

  5. 安全防护
    确保所选CDN服务商具备强大的DDoS攻击防御能力和数据加密措施,保护客户信息的安全性,特别是在处理敏感数据时,这一点尤为重要。


实施CDN后的效果评估

引入CDN后,企业可以通过多种工具和技术手段来监测和评估其带来的效益,常用的评估指标包括但不限于以下几点:

  • 页面加载时间(Page Load Time)
    反映从点击链接到完全加载完成所花费的时间,通常越短越好。

  • 绘制时间(First Contentful Paint, FCP)
    衡量用户首次看到任何可渲染内容的时间点,是衡量用户体验的重要标准之一。

  • 白屏时间(Time to First Byte, TTFB)
    指从发起请求到接收到第一个字节之间的时间间隔,反映了服务器的响应速度。

  • 移动设备友好度(Mobile Friendliness)
    考虑到越来越多的人使用移动设备上网,确保网站能够在各种屏幕尺寸上正常显示也是至关重要的。

还可以结合其他指标如页面错误率、用户留存率等,进行全面的效果评估,通过这些数据,企业可以更好地了解CDN的效果,并据此进行必要的优化调整。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/61232.html

分享给朋友:

“提升网站性能的关键页面加速与CDN技术的应用” 的相关文章

探索数字世界的极致体验

数字世界中的极致体验,包括虚拟现实、增强现实、人工智能等技术的应用,为我们提供了前所未有的沉浸式体验。这些技术不仅能够提升我们的生活品质,还为科学研究和教育领域带来了革命性的变革。在医疗健康、娱乐、工业生产等多个领域,数字世界的创新正推动着人类社会的进步和发展。在数字化浪潮的推动下,游戏产业迎来了前...

海外云服务器价格趋势分析与建议

随着云计算市场的快速发展,全球云服务器的价格 trend呈现出明显的波动。国际云服务提供商的价格持续下降,但部分热门产品或服务可能会面临价格压力。建议消费者关注市场动态,结合自身需求和预算进行选择,并考虑购买性价比高的云服务产品。了解不同云服务提供商的服务特点、安全性和支持策略也是重要的一环。随着科...

域名解析到国外服务器

国内用户可以通过DNS解析将域名指向国外服务器。随着互联网的快速发展,域名解析技术已经成为网络通信的基础,在某些情况下,我们希望将网站的域名解析到国外服务器上,以获得更好的性能和更多的访问量,本文将探讨如何实现这一目标。基本概念域名系统(DNS)域名系统是一种用于将域名映射到IP地址的技术,它是一个...

CDN 加速,揭秘如何提升网站性能和用户体验

本文深入探讨了 CDN(内容分发网络)加速技术及其在提升网站访问速度方面的关键作用。从技术原理到实际应用案例,我们详细分析了如何利用 CDN 来加速网页加载、视频流传输和静态资源的分布,以确保用户能够更快地获取所需的内容。文章还讨论了 CDN 的安全性和维护策略,以及未来可能的发展趋势。《 CDN...

CDN加速服务对比

CDN(内容分发网络)是一种将数据通过分布式服务器网络快速传递到用户的位置的技术。在选择CDN加速哪个好用时,需要考虑以下几个方面:成本、性能、覆盖范围、安全性、支持的协议和设备等。建议首先进行详细的比较分析,并结合自身的需求来决定最适合的CDN服务提供商。随着互联网的飞速发展,网站的速度成为影响用...

CDN 加速的主要原因

CDN(内容分发网络)加速的主要原因包括减少延迟、提高可用性、增强用户体验以及优化流量管理。通过将静态资源和视频流等文件分发到全球各地的节点服务器上,用户可以更快地访问这些资源,从而提升整体的加载速度。CDN 的分布式架构还可以帮助减轻单个服务器的压力,提高系统的稳定性。1. 提升网站访问速度Cdn...